Serving 301 students in grades Kindergarten-8, Paideia Academy Charter School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Minnesota for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math was 40-44% (which was lower than the Minnesota state average of 60%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ts was 45-49% (which was lower than the Minnesota state average of 60%).
The student:teacher ratio of 10:1 was lower than the Minnesota state level of 13:1.
